Kenzaburō Ōe: Japanese writer and Nobel Laureate

Kenzaburō Ōe (born January 31, 1935 in Ehime; died March 3, 2023 aged 88) was a Japanese writer and peace activist.

He was the winner of the 1994 Nobel Prize in Literature.
